Subject: DR Drill — Soft Deletes in Orders Table

Hi Marisol,

For Thursday's disaster-recovery drill, we'll simulate accidental soft deletes across the Quillbrook orders table. The restore path replays the deleted_at tombstones from the Lanternfall snapshot store, then validates row counts against the reconciliation ledger. Please confirm the freeze window with the on-call rotation before we begin, and hold all schema migrations until sign-off. To unlock the drill snapshot vault, you'll need the recovery passphrase below.

unlock words, fafog-tajop: fendor-kasix

Bump only in lockstep
// with the design-token package, since mismatched minors break the
// theming contract at runtime rather than compile time. Patch
// releases are safe to take automatically; minors require a visual
// regression pass through the Glassvale snapshot suite. Do not pin
// to a prerelease tag here — the publish pipeline strips those
// before tagging. The exact artifact this constant was verified
// against is recorded in the token below.

pipeline stamp: htk9_608b8770b

**Key Ceremony Checklist — Item 7 (FlagForge Rollout Framework)**
Before sealing the ceremony record, confirm that the FlagForge admin signing key has been rotated and the old key marked revoked in the Tallowbrook registry. Two witnesses from the platform guild must initial the log. Verify the staged rollout config parses cleanly on the canary node. Once all signatures are collected, record the recovery passphrase exactly as spoken below.

strongbox words: druvan-lamys-eliius-jorax-istox-soreth-ulays-gilix-ralix-oliiel-norwyn-casvan-praius

The Shalegrid cache sits between the tile renderer and clients. Tiles are keyed by layer, zoom, and region; TTL is 15 minutes for dynamic layers, 24 hours for base maps. Support can purge specific tiles via the internal Shalegrid admin API — never flush the whole cache during peak hours, as the renderer cannot absorb a cold start. Purge requests are rate-limited to 50 per minute per caller. Admin calls authenticate with the key below.

gateway credential: qvz23-XSZTNBjrucz4Q49XMT1TuVw